Searched refs:guest_debug (Results 1 – 18 of 18) sorted by relevance
/linux-6.3-rc2/arch/arm64/kvm/ |
A D | trace_handle_exit.h | 51 TP_ARGS(vcpu, guest_debug), 55 __field(__u32, guest_debug) 60 __entry->guest_debug = guest_debug; 67 TP_PROTO(__u32 guest_debug), 68 TP_ARGS(guest_debug), 71 __field(__u32, guest_debug) 75 __entry->guest_debug = guest_debug; 78 TP_printk("flags: 0x%08x", __entry->guest_debug) 196 TP_ARGS(vcpu, guest_debug), 200 __field(__u32, guest_debug) [all …]
|
A D | debug.c | 111 if (vcpu->guest_debug) in kvm_arm_setup_mdcr_el2() 122 if ((vcpu->guest_debug & KVM_GUESTDBG_USE_HW) || in kvm_arm_setup_mdcr_el2() 173 trace_kvm_arm_setup_debug(vcpu, vcpu->guest_debug); in kvm_arm_setup_debug() 178 if (vcpu->guest_debug || kvm_vcpu_os_lock_enabled(vcpu)) { in kvm_arm_setup_debug() 202 if (v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P) { in kvm_arm_setup_debug() 234 if (vcpu->guest_debug & KVM_GUESTDBG_USE_HW) { in kvm_arm_setup_debug() 266 BUG_ON(!vcpu->guest_debug && in kvm_arm_setup_debug() 282 trace_kvm_arm_clear_debug(vcpu->guest_debug); in kvm_arm_clear_debug() 287 if (vcpu->guest_debug || kvm_vcpu_os_lock_enabled(vcpu)) { in kvm_arm_clear_debug() 288 if (v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P) { in kvm_arm_clear_debug() [all …]
|
A D | guest.c | 936 vcpu->guest_debug = dbg->control; in kvm_arch_vcpu_ioctl_set_guest_debug() 939 if (vcpu->guest_debug & KVM_GUESTDBG_USE_HW) { in kvm_arch_vcpu_ioctl_set_guest_debug() 945 vcpu->guest_debug = 0; in kvm_arch_vcpu_ioctl_set_guest_debug()
|
/linux-6.3-rc2/arch/powerpc/kvm/ |
A D | booke_emulate.c | 149 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() 160 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() 172 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() 183 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() 195 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() 206 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() 217 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() 232 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() 243 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() 254 if (vcpu->guest_debug) in kvmppc_booke_emulate_mtspr() [all …]
|
A D | booke.c | 237 if (vcpu->guest_debug) { in kvmppc_vcpu_sync_debug() 867 if (vcpu->guest_debug == 0) { in kvmppc_handle_debug() 1038 if (vcpu->guest_debug & KVM_GUESTDBG_USE_SW_BP) in kvmppc_handle_exit() 1132 if ((vcpu->guest_debug & KVM_GUESTDBG_USE_SW_BP) && in kvmppc_handle_exit() 2034 vcpu->guest_debug = 0; in kvm_arch_vcpu_ioctl_set_guest_debug() 2040 vcpu->guest_debug = dbg->control; in kvm_arch_vcpu_ioctl_set_guest_debug() 2043 if (v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P) in kvm_arch_vcpu_ioctl_set_guest_debug() 2067 if (!(vcpu->guest_debug & KVM_GUESTDBG_USE_HW_BP)) in kvm_arch_vcpu_ioctl_set_guest_debug()
|
A D | book3s_pr.c | 1062 if (v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P) { in kvmppc_setup_debug() 1071 if (v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P) { in kvmppc_clear_debug() 1413 if (v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P) { in kvmppc_handle_exit_pr()
|
A D | book3s.c | 803 vcpu->guest_debug = dbg->control; in kvm_arch_vcpu_ioctl_set_guest_debug()
|
A D | book3s_hv.c | 1823 if (vcpu->guest_debug & KVM_GUESTDBG_USE_SW_BP) { in kvmppc_handle_exit_hv()
|
/linux-6.3-rc2/arch/s390/include/asm/ |
A D | kvm_host.h | 711 (vcpu->guest_debug & KVM_GUESTDBG_ENABLE) 713 (v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P) 715 (vcpu->guest_debug & KVM_GUESTDBG_USE_HW_BP) 717 (vcpu->guest_debug & KVM_GUESTDBG_EXIT_PENDING))
|
/linux-6.3-rc2/arch/s390/kvm/ |
A D | guestdbg.c | 374 vcpu->guest_debug &= ~KVM_GUESTDBG_EXIT_PENDING; in kvm_s390_prepare_debug_exit() 519 vcpu->guest_debug |= KVM_GUESTDBG_EXIT_PENDING; in kvm_s390_handle_per_ifetch_icpt() 592 vcpu->guest_debug |= KVM_GUESTDBG_EXIT_PENDING; in kvm_s390_handle_per_event()
|
A D | kvm-s390.c | 4296 vcpu->guest_debug = 0; in kvm_arch_vcpu_ioctl_set_guest_debug() 4309 vcpu->guest_debug = dbg->control; in kvm_arch_vcpu_ioctl_set_guest_debug() 4321 vcpu->guest_debug = 0; in kvm_arch_vcpu_ioctl_set_guest_debug()
|
/linux-6.3-rc2/arch/arm64/kvm/hyp/include/hyp/ |
A D | switch.h | 425 v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P && in synchronize_vcpu_pstate()
|
/linux-6.3-rc2/arch/x86/kvm/ |
A D | x86.c | 1316 if (!(vcpu->guest_debug & KVM_GUESTDBG_USE_HW_BP)) { in kvm_update_dr0123() 1326 if (vcpu->guest_debug & KVM_GUESTDBG_USE_HW_BP) in kvm_update_dr7() 1356 if (!(vcpu->guest_debug & KVM_GUESTDBG_USE_HW_BP)) in kvm_set_dr() 10073 if (vcpu->guest_debug & KVM_GUESTDBG_BLOCKIRQ) in kvm_check_and_inject_events() 11518 if (vcpu->guest_debug & KVM_GUESTDBG_BLOCKIRQ) { in kvm_arch_vcpu_guestdbg_update_apicv_inhibit() 11554 vcpu->guest_debug = dbg->control; in kvm_arch_vcpu_ioctl_set_guest_debug() 11555 if (!(vcpu->guest_debug & KVM_GUESTDBG_ENABLE)) in kvm_arch_vcpu_ioctl_set_guest_debug() 11556 vcpu->guest_debug = 0; in kvm_arch_vcpu_ioctl_set_guest_debug() 11558 if (vcpu->guest_debug & KVM_GUESTDBG_USE_HW_BP) { in kvm_arch_vcpu_ioctl_set_guest_debug() 11568 if (v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P) in kvm_arch_vcpu_ioctl_set_guest_debug() [all …]
|
/linux-6.3-rc2/arch/x86/kvm/svm/ |
A D | svm.c | 1014 if (!(svm->vcpu.guest_debug & KVM_GUESTDBG_SINGLESTEP)) { in disable_nmi_singlestep() 1902 if (vcpu->guest_debug & KVM_GUESTDBG_ENABLE) { in svm_update_exception_bitmap() 1903 if (vcpu->guest_debug & KVM_GUESTDBG_USE_SW_BP) in svm_update_exception_bitmap() 1998 if (!(vcpu->guest_debug & in db_interception() 2012 if (vcpu->guest_debug & in db_interception() 2656 if (vcpu->guest_debug == 0) { in dr_interception()
|
A D | sev.c | 570 if (svm->vcpu.guest_debug || (svm->vmcb->save.dr7 & ~DR7_FIXED_1)) in sev_es_sync_vmsa()
|
/linux-6.3-rc2/arch/x86/kvm/vmx/ |
A D | vmx.c | 861 if ((vcpu->guest_debug & in vmx_update_exception_bitmap() 5098 if (vcpu->guest_debug & KVM_GUESTDBG_USE_SW_BP) in rmode_exception() 5102 return !(vcpu->guest_debug & in rmode_exception() 5261 if (!(vcpu->guest_debug & in handle_exception_nmi() 5539 if (vcpu->guest_debug & KVM_GUESTDBG_USE_HW_BP) { in handle_dr() 5552 if (vcpu->guest_debug == 0) { in handle_dr() 7293 if (vcpu->guest_debug & KVM_GUESTDBG_SINGLESTEP) in vmx_vcpu_run()
|
A D | nested.c | 4620 if (vcpu->guest_debug & KVM_GUESTDBG_USE_HW_BP) in nested_vmx_restore_host_state() 6154 vcpu->guest_debug & in nested_vmx_l0_wants_exit() 6158 vcpu->guest_debug & KVM_GUESTDBG_USE_SW_BP) in nested_vmx_l0_wants_exit()
|
/linux-6.3-rc2/include/linux/ |
A D | kvm_host.h | 334 unsigned long guest_debug; member
|
Completed in 98 milliseconds